Lots of remarkable information on this digital flooring pump from Crank Brothers While aesthetic appeals might not be everything, we have to say this is a rather good looking pump. In normal Crank Brothers style there’s a series of cool aspects to this pump, numerous consisting of magnets. The digital pressure guage pops out of its real estate on the top of the pump and magnetically clicks into place on the valve of the side of the pump; similarly the pipe hidden in the pump shaft. One functions that stands out is the removable burst tank. Pump it full of air and it’s perferct for the quick inflation of tubeless tyres. However, lugging a heavy track pump with a much heavier burst tank around might be fairly troublesome, so being able to separate that makes it a lot more portable. A lot of protective functions on the brand-new ABUS helmets The brand-new Montrailer Ace from ABUS is a top-of-the-range trail cover with the added protection of MIPS. It’s a trail lid with a hight adjustable visor that so occurs to be ‘semi-transparent’ to allow higher peripheral vision. If we’re sincere, the combination of black and white colouring with translucent visor does advise us a little of cops biking helmets; it’s going to be hard withstand yelling ‘nee-naw!’ as we ride the routes using this. ABUS have actually packed in the functions, consisting of ‘GoggFit’ – a google retension system plus a buckle with a magnetic fastening that makes popping it on and off using gloves a doddle. It features a light/camera mount, and the size 55cm – 58cm we evaluated weighs in at a reasonably chunky 435g. That stated, security features are likewise plentiful. Along with MIPS, it has an internal composite cage embeded in the body of the helmet which is developed to keep the helmet together, plus not one, not 2, however five interlocking polycarbonate shells cover and safeguard the exposed surface. The brand-new XC variety from ASSOS If you like your cross-country mountain bike package with a strong shot of Italian design, the XC bib shorts and jersey from ASSOS will be right up your street. The jersey is constructed from a variety of panelled premium materials, with mesh on the underside of the sleeves and around the armpit area for ventilation, and a thicker, wicking mesh on the back. There are 3 main storage pockets plus one zipped pocket for prized possessions. A strengthened fabric on the side panels helps secure rider and shorts in the event of a crash On the shorts side of things, ASSOS has actually utilized a fabric called dyneRope which is, it declares, ripstop, abrasion-resistant and breathable. The chamois insert is also developed for MTB use, sitting slightly further forward in position than in ASSOS’ roadway shorts. The Gtech is an appealingly easy e-bike If this looks familiar then you’& rsquo; re probably a fan of daytime TELEVISION. Gtech promotes its bikes thoroughly on the likes of shopping channel Suitable World, appealing simple and easy cycling to the non-enthusiast public. The Gtech is offered with a step-through frame (the “& ldquo; City & rdquo;-RRB- or this standard one (the “& ldquo; Sports & rdquo;-RRB-. It & rsquo; s an enticing easy thing with an aluminium frame, motorised rear center, a belt drive, and a neat down tube-mounted battery. The Gtech uses a center motor Unlike many e-bikes, there’& rsquo; s no head system or anything attached to the cockpit, so you might quite quickly forget that you’& rsquo; re on an e-bike. The battery unit has an easy display that informs you what does it cost? charge is staying, and you can switch it between Eco and Power modes. A simple display screen on the battery pack informs you what does it cost? charge stays The bike is available in one size just (we’& rsquo;d describe it as medium-ish), and it weighs 16.8 kg on our scales.
